Highlands Giant Tortoises in the Wild, Private Naturalist

Walk among free-roaming giant tortoises in misty highland pasture with a naturalist who reads their behavior like a second language.

What to expect

You'll walk unhurried through open pasture and forest where tortoises graze and wallow, sometimes just feet away, with your guide explaining migration, mating behavior, and conservation history. Boots and a light rain jacket are useful even in dry season. It's quiet, slow, and oddly moving — nothing like a zoo enclosure.

Good to know

About 40 minutes from Puerto Ayora by private vehicle; go first thing in the morning for best light and fewest people. Return timed comfortably against any all-aboard call, but confirm transit time with your guide given highland traffic.
